PreProfessional Health Studies
Students may prepare for entry into professional schools of health
(including medicine, dentistry, veterinary medicine, optometry,
podiatry, chiropractic, etc.) by completing a Bachelor's degree
at Montana Tech, provided the necessary prerequisite courses are
included. Students can complete the first two years at Montana
Tech for many pharmacy programs, including the program at the University
of Montana. In all cases, students are urged to work closely with
the appropriate advisor at Montana Tech, to consult catalogs, and
whenever possible, advisors at the institution where they wish
to apply.
